Output 99c940c3908439c1f3334c2fd335f7e027c38c35a7951b1c00c52ef465cf9b56:3

value
43504814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b4896dd88bcfa7f5a4b67b5197c59823a0bb7e OP_EQUAL
address
MUf9ttr5RSikc1DZpUxcaLHkkjeQNrRuR3
transaction
99c940c3908439c1f3334c2fd335f7e027c38c35a7951b1c00c52ef465cf9b56
spent
true